(Noticed when I had to edge comparison for uppercase off by one) Challenges: + 6-channel audio + Fitting it all in 48k (want to avoid disk routines if can) + Printing the ASCII art simple code (takes longer than 50Hz) ASCII Art Size The ASCII art is roughly 7k. You can LZ4 compress it and decompress on the fly, saving 3k or so even when factoring in the decompression code. The problem is decompression is slower (pauses the music) and can't be run at the same time as the music decompression is happening unless we duplicate a lot of code. May revisit if we need the room.
